## Description

The lambda CLI previously only supported inline string expressions and stdin input.
This PR adds support for reading lambda expressions from files using the `-f` flag.
This makes it easier to work with larger programs stored in files.

Changes:
- Added `FileSource` type to `internal/config/source.go` for reading from file paths.
- Added `-f` flag to CLI argument parser with validation to prevent conflicting inputs.
- Updated Makefile targets (`run`, `profile`, `explain`) to use `-f` flag instead of stdin redirection.

### Decisions

The `-f` flag takes precedence over positional arguments.
If both are specified, an error is returned to avoid ambiguity.

## Benefits

- More intuitive workflow for file-based lambda programs.
- Cleaner Makefile targets without stdin redirection.
- Consistent with common CLI conventions (e.g., `grep -f`, `awk -f`).

Makefile

BINARY_NAME=lambda
TEST=simple
.PHONY: help build run profile explain graph docs clean
.DEFAULT_GOAL := help
.SILENT:
help:
echo "Available targets:"
echo " build - Build the lambda executable"
echo " run - Build and run the lambda interpreter (use TEST=<name> to specify sample)"
echo " profile - Build and run with CPU profiling enabled"
echo " explain - Build and run with explanation mode and profiling"
echo " graph - Generate and open CPU profile visualization"
echo " docs - Start local godoc server on port 6060"
echo " clean - Remove all build artifacts"
build:
go build -o ${BINARY_NAME} ./cmd/lambda
chmod +x ${BINARY_NAME}
run: build
./${BINARY_NAME} -f ./samples/$(TEST).txt > program.out
profile: build
./${BINARY_NAME} -p profile/cpu.prof -f ./samples/$(TEST).txt > program.out
explain: build
./${BINARY_NAME} -x -p profile/cpu.prof -f ./samples/$(TEST).txt > program.out
graph:
go tool pprof -raw -output=profile/cpu.raw profile/cpu.prof
go tool pprof -svg profile/cpu.prof > profile/cpu.svg
echo ">>> View at 'file://$(PWD)/profile/cpu.svg'"
docs:
echo ">>> View at 'http://localhost:6060/pkg/git.maximhutz.com/max/lambda/'"
go run golang.org/x/tools/cmd/godoc@latest -http=:6060
clean:
rm -f ${BINARY_NAME}
rm -f program.out
rm -rf profile/
